Kerala SW

Kerala's surface water management is overseen by the Irrigation Design and Research Board (IDRB), which handles water resource management for the state. A significant project under this agency is the National Hydrology Project (NHP). The NHP aims to enhance the quality and accessibility of water resource information, strengthen water management institutions, and establish a robust hydrologic database. It includes components like water data acquisition, information systems, operational planning, and institutional capacity building. Additionally, Kerala's water resource management is complemented by the Centre for Water Resources Development and Management (CWRDM), which is involved in surface water modeling, research, and managing river basins​.

These efforts play a vital role in addressing water scarcity, improving irrigation, and supporting the sustainable use of Kerala's surface water resources.
